Water Environment Federation Issues WEFTEC.09 Call for Abstracts

The Water Environment Federation (WEF) has issued the call for abstracts for WEFTEC.09 - WEF's 82nd annual technical exhibition and conference. Scheduled from October 10-14, 2009, WEFTEC.09 will be held at the Orange County Convention Center in Orlando, Fla.

The call for abstracts provides a great opportunity for water quality professionals to gain exposure for their work and research with both domestic and international audiences. In addition to being part of the world-class technical program and published in the official conference proceedings, authors may also present their work to the more than 18,000 water quality professionals who come to WEFTEC from around the world each year. Following the conference, accepted authors may also submit their papers for publication in WEF's peer-reviewed journal, Water Environment Research.

WEF is soliciting abstracts on more than 20 wide-range, cutting-edge water quality topics including: coastal issues; collection systems; microconstituents/endocrine disrupting compounds; disaster planning; facility operations; groundwater; industrial issues and technology; instrumentation, automation and computer applications; international and small island nations' issues; leading edge research; management of odors and VOCs; municipal wastewater treatment; public education; residuals and biosolids; small community and decentralized water infrastructure; small island nations: water, wastewater and environmental issues (international issues); stormwater management and wet weather flows; surface water quality and ecology; sustainable water resources management; utility and asset management; water and wastewater disinfection; water reuse and reclamation; and watershed-based permitting/TMDLs.

The deadline for submission is December 3, 2008 at 12:00 am US Eastern Time Zone (05:00 GMT). Interested parties may visit http://www.weftec.org/Education/CallforAbstracts.htm for more details and to obtain submission requirements/instructions.
